Benjamin Price is a scholar working on Ecology, Evolution, Behavior and Systematics, Ecological Modeling and Genetics. According to data from OpenAlex, Benjamin Price has authored 62 papers receiving a total of 843 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Ecology, Evolution, Behavior and Systematics, 20 papers in Ecological Modeling and 18 papers in Genetics. Recurrent topics in Benjamin Price's work include Species Distribution and Climate Change (20 papers), Plant and animal studies (15 papers) and Lepidoptera: Biology and Taxonomy (11 papers). Benjamin Price is often cited by papers focused on Species Distribution and Climate Change (20 papers), Plant and animal studies (15 papers) and Lepidoptera: Biology and Taxonomy (11 papers). Benjamin Price collaborates with scholars based in United Kingdom, United States and South Africa. Benjamin Price's co-authors include Martin H. Villet, Nigel P. Barker, C. S. Richards, Stephen J. Brooks, Edward Baker, Vincent Smith, Phillip B. Fenberg, Peter G. Langdon, B. H. Garner and Lyndall Pereira da Conceicoa and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Scientific Reports.
